Finer hair tends to damage faster. As a result, you might need to rinse your hair dye out after only 30 minutes. Leaving the dye to process for 45 minutes might lead to over-processing and damage. On the other hand, if you have thicker hair, you will need to leave the hair dye to process for the full 45 minutes. Clip your front sections of hair out of the way. 5. Saturate the Back. So for untreated, natural hair, plan to leave the color on for 15-35 minutes. Go for 20-45 minutes if you’ve previously dyed or chemically treated your hair. And pre-lightened hair may need 25-45 minutes to fully saturate. Ion notes that normal or average hair texture is assumed for these estimates. All-over application: only if you have never coloured your hair (3 months or longer) or you want to go darker.When using Revlon Color Silk hair dye, aim to leave it on your hair for 25-30 minutes. This allows the color to fully develop so your strands get coated evenly from roots to ends. Going a few minutes over 30 is not a disaster, but don’t exceed 45 minutes to avoid damage from over-processing. Leaving the dye on overnight is never recommended.
